When people hear the word “architecture” in Web3, it often sounds complex. In reality, the idea behind Walrus Protocol architecture is simple and practical. It is designed to support Web3 applications without relying on centralized systems.

At its core, Walrus architecture is built around distribution. Instead of storing data in one location, the network spreads data across many independent nodes. Each node holds a part of the data, and together they ensure availability. This structure removes the risk of a single failure shutting everything down.

Another important part of the architecture is redundancy. Data is not stored only once. Multiple copies or fragments exist across the network. This means even if some nodes go offline, the data remains accessible. Reliability is built into the system, not added later.

Walrus architecture also focuses on efficiency. It is designed to handle large amounts of data without overloading the network. This makes it suitable for NFTs, dApps, games, and other Web3 products that depend heavily on data.

The economic layer supports the technical design. Through $WAL, participants who help maintain storage are rewarded, which keeps the architecture stable over time.

In simple words, Walrus architecture turns storage into a shared system rather than a centralized service. This is what makes it fit naturally into the Web3 ecosystem.
